Corzine Wins New Jersey Governorship

Nov 16, 2005

U.S. Senator Jon Corzine coasted to an easy win last week in New Jersey gubernatorial election, defeating Republican challenger Doug Forrester by a 10% margin and winning 13 of the State’s 21 counties.He will be sworn in on January 17, 2006, at which time he will resign his Senate seat.He will have the opportunity at that time to name his successor, who will serve the final year of his Senate term. In other election news, the Democratic majority in the General Assembly saw a slight increase.Democrats held a 47-33 majority prior to the election.They gained at least one seat and possibly as many as three, depending on the results of absentee ballots in two races.
